Navigating Conservatory Leak Solutions A Comprehensive Guide Conservatories are precious additions to lots of homes offering an area that effortlessly mixes indoor and outside living However one of the most common and aggravating issues house owners face is leaks Whether triggered by poor setup wear and tear or ecological aspects leaks can not just damage the conservatory but likewise present threats to the structural integrity of the home This article offers a thorough guide to recognizing identifying and solving conservatory leaks Comprehending Conservatory Leaks Before delving into options its essential to comprehend what triggers leaks in conservatories Typical offenders include Poor Installation Inadequate sealing inaccurate fitting of roof panels and substandard craftsmanship can result in water ingress Use and Tear Over time seals and gaskets can degrade permitting water to seep through Ecological Factors Extreme climate condition such as heavy rain and strong winds can exacerbate existing issues Roof Design Flat or inadequately sloped roofs are more prone to water accumulation and subsequent leaks Gutter and Downspout Issues Clogged gutters and downspouts can cause water to back up and leak into the conservatory Determining the Source of the Leak The first action in resolving a conservatory leak is to identify its specific area Heres how to do it Visual Inspection Start by aesthetically examining the roof walls and windows for any visible indications of damage such as fractures gaps or discoloration Water Test On a dry day utilize a garden hose to spray water on the thought areas Expect water beads inside the conservatory to validate the leaks area Examine Seals and Gaskets Inspect all seals and gaskets around windows doors and roof panels Search for any signs of wear or damage Analyze Roof Fixings Check for loose or missing screws nails or bolts These can develop spaces that allow water to go into Actions to Fix Conservatory Leaks When youve identified the source of the leak you can take the following steps to fix it Seal Gaps and Cracks Silicone Sealant Apply a highquality silicone sealant to any gaps or fractures Ensure the surface is clean and dry before application Epoxy Resin For larger fractures utilize an epoxy resin for a more resilient fix Change Damaged Components Roof Panels If the roof panels are damaged replace them with brandnew ones Ensure they are properly sealed and fitted Seals and Gaskets Replace any worn or damaged seals and gaskets repairmywindowsanddoorscouk to ensure durability Enhance Roof Fixings Tighten Screws and Bolts Tighten any loose screws or bolts If essential change them with new top quality fasteners Usage Sealant Apply a sealant around the heads of screws and bolts to avoid water from permeating through Improve Roof Slope Regrade the Roof If the roof is flat or poorly sloped think about regrading it to enhance water overflow Install a Pitched Roof For a more longterm solution think about setting up a pitched roof which is less prone to water buildup Keep Gutters and Downspouts Regular Cleaning Clean gutters and downspouts regularly to avoid blockages Set Up Gutter
